Healthy Nutrition: Basic Principles

When creating a healthy weight loss plan, changing our eating habits is the most critical step. The following basic principles will help you create a healthy diet:

  • Balanced diet: Getting a balanced diet of carbohydrates, proteins and fats helps you maintain body health.
  • Adequate Water Consumption: Meeting your daily water needs speeds up your metabolism and helps flush toxins.
  • Skipping Meals: You should protect your metabolic rate by avoiding skipping meals. Regular and healthy meals increase your energy levels.

Controlling Calorie Intake

Controlling your calorie intake is essential for losing weight. However, this does not mean following a very low-calorie diet. You can reduce your calorie intake in a healthy way with the following strategies:

  • Portion Control: By controlling the amount of food you consume, you can avoid excessive calorie intake.
  • Healthy Snacks: Instead of junk food, choose healthy snacks like fruits, vegetables or nuts.
  • Reading Food Labels: By checking the calories and nutritional values ​​of foods, you can make more informed choices.

Adopting an Active Lifestyle

It is not enough to lose weight only with diet; physical activity Exercise helps you burn calories and improves your overall health. Here are some suggestions:

  • Exercise at least 150 minutes per week: You can burn calories with aerobic activities such as walking, running, and cycling.
  • Weight Training: Increasing your muscle mass increases your metabolic rate. You should do weight training at least two days a week.
  • Pursuing an Active Hobby: Fun activities such as dancing and swimming can make exercise more enjoyable.

Things to Consider in Summer Diets

Diets that are popular in the summer months can sometimes be unhealthy. Very low-calorie diets can often lead to muscle loss and health problems. Here are the points you should pay attention to:

  • Avoid Consuming One Type of Food: Eat a variety of foods rather than focusing on just one food group.
  • Beware of Detox and Fad Diets: You should avoid diets that have no scientific basis. A healthy detox occurs through the body's natural processes.
  • Diet Plan According to Conditions: You should create diet plans that are suitable for your own body structure and health status.

Psychological Health and Weight Control

In the process of losing weight, not only our physical health, Our psychological health is also important. Restrictive diets can lead to eating disorders and loss of motivation. Here are some things to consider during this process:

  • Support Groups: You can join support groups to feel like you are not alone in your weight loss process.
  • Professional Support: Getting help from nutritionists helps you set healthy goals.
  • Sources of Motivation: Write down your goals and track your progress; this will help keep you motivated.
